rectangle abcd has vertices a(8, 5), b(8, 10), c(14, 10), and d(14, 5). a dilation with a scale factor of 1.2 and centered at the origin is applied to the rectangle. which vertex in the dilated image has coordinates of (9.6, 6)?
a
b
c
d

Explanation:

Step1: Recall dilation formula

For a dilation centered at the origin with scale - factor \(k\), if a point \((x,y)\) is dilated, the new point \((x',y')\) is given by \(x' = kx\) and \(y'=ky\). Here \(k = 1.2\).

Step2: Check point A

For point \(A(8,5)\), \(x'=1.2\times8 = 9.6\) and \(y'=1.2\times5 = 6\).

Step3: Check point B

For point \(B(8,10)\), \(x'=1.2\times8 = 9.6\) and \(y'=1.2\times10 = 12\).

Step4: Check point C

For point \(C(14,10)\), \(x'=1.2\times14 = 16.8\) and \(y'=1.2\times10 = 12\).

Step5: Check point D

For point \(D(14,5)\), \(x'=1.2\times14 = 16.8\) and \(y'=1.2\times5 = 6\).

Answer:

A. \(A'\)
